António Freitas Miguel is an Associate Professor of Finance with Habilitation at ISCTE Business School, where he also serves as the Director of the MSc in Finance program. He holds a PhD in Finance from ISCTE Business School, focusing on 'Essays on International Investments,' under the supervision of Miguel A. Ferreira. Additionally, he holds a Postdoc in Finance from Bayes Business School, London (formerly Cass Business School). He has held visiting positions at The University of Miami Business School, Florida, and The University of Sydney Business School. With extensive experience teaching Postgraduate, MBA, and Executive programs, he has been awarded multiple times for excellence in teaching. His research interests include mutual funds and international investments. He is a research member of the Business Research Unit - ISCTE-IUL Research Centre since 2007 and the Bayes Business School Centre for Asset Management since 2008. He has received a Post-Doctoral Scholarship and a Sabbatical Grant from the Portuguese Foundation for Science and Technology. He has also obtained research grants from the same foundation for the projects  'Performance Persistence and The Smart Money Effect in Mutual Funds - International Evidence' and 'Mutual fund management, national culture, and market integration.'   His research has been published in top tier journals, including the Review of Finance and the Journal of Corporate Finance.
José Carlos Dias is Full Professor of Finance at the Department of Finance of Iscte Business School. He holds a PhD degree in Finance from Iscte and is the Director of the Department of Finance. He was also the Director of the PhD in Finance and the Director of the Master in Finance of Iscte Business School. His current research interests include option pricing, structured products and exotic options, volatility derivatives, real options and credit risk. He has published in the Journal of Banking and Finance, Quantitative Finance, European Journal of Operational Research, European Journal of Finance, Journal of Futures Markets, International Journal of Theoretical and Applied Finance, Review of Derivatives Research, Journal of Derivatives, and Applied Mathematics and Optimization, among others.
Luciana Barbosa joined ISCTE-IUL in 2021 as an Assistant Professor. She has published articles in top-ranked international journals, such as the European Journal of Operational Research, Energy Economics and Emerging Markets Review. She has teaching experience at the undergraduate and graduate level. Her current research interests include the following topics: real options, game theory, investment decisions, renewable energy and real estate. Luciana has more than 20 years of Financial Analysis experience in Brazil, USA, UK and Portugal. Education includes a Ph.D. degree with distinction within the MIT Portugal Program at Instituto Superior Técnico, a Master degree in Finance with distinction at Lancaster University Management School (UK), and a Master degree in Industrial Engineering with distinction at Pontifical Catholic University of Rio de Janeiro (Brazil).
